RADIO TELEVISION CABINET Robert Davol Budlong, Skokie, Ill., and Jack De Young, Grand Haven, Mich., assignors to Zenith Radio Corporation, a corporation of Illinois Application April 27, 1949, Serial No. 2,293
Term of patent 3% years To all whom it may concern:
Be it known that we, Robert Davol Budlong, a citizen of the United States, residing at Skokie, in the county of Cook, State of Illinois, and Jack De Young, a citizen of the United States, residing at Grand Haven, Michigan, have invented a new, original, and ornamental Design for a Radio Television Cabinet, of which the following is a specification, reference being made to the accompanying drawings, forming a part thereof, in which:
Figure 1 is a perspective view of a radio television cabinet, showing our new design,
Figure 2 is a front view of the radio television cabinet with the image reproducer exposed, and
Figure 3 is a front view of the radio television cabinet with the phonograph and radio compartments opened.
The rear of the cabinet is unornamented.
